Description
(What the record is about)
-
These reports and memoranda include those produced by the ten divisions of the Harwell Atomic Energy Research Establishment, extramural reports submitted by commercial contractors and universities, and conference reports.
Also included are some copies of reports of the National Physical Laboratory, the Chemical Research Laboratory and the Radiochemical Centre, Amersham, in addition to some bibliographies prepared by the Information Office.

Arrangement
(Information about the filing sequence or logical order of the record)
-
Arrangement
The numbering system of the Atomic Energy Research Establishment's documents in report and memoranda series was introduced in 1947 with the report series starting at number 100. The numbering of reports in a single series was controlled from a register in the main library and copies were automatically deposited in the library by the Reproduction Section; the divisions each numbered their own memoranda and as many did not go through the Reproduction Section, this series is not complete before 1958. Until 1958 the divisional prefix was inserted before the R or M number: since that time the memoranda numbering has also been controlled by a library register and the divisional prefixes have been dropped.
- The prefixes are as follows:
- C Chemistry
- CE Chemical Engineering
- D Director
- E Engineering
- EL Electronics
- G General Physics
- H Health
- M Medical
- N Nuclear Physics
- T Theoretical Physics
- X Extramural
The Extramural reports are mainly progress reports submitted by various contractors and some were catalogued in the report series while others were catalogued in a miscellaneous series and given the prefix HaR; in 1951 this type of report was given an X/PR reference. In this list, all reports submitted by external organisations have been listed together under the name ot the organisation concerned: piece nos 186 to 192 are documents which were issued without any individual reference numbers
Until January 1949 the Electronics Division was based at the Telecommunications Research Establishement and piece nos 1 to 13 are a mixture of AERE and TRE references.
During 1947-49, AERE/TRE Malvern took up the series of numbers AERE G/M 100 to AERE G/M 119.
